Instructional design is the process of converting information into rich learning content, using established learning theories. It is a systematic process that involves analyzing learner profiles and training needs, organizing information according to established standards and creating learning plans and content to achieve specific goals. Traditional training methodology focuses on a predominantly one-way transfer of information. The theories of instructional design, however, focus on a result-oriented learning approach in which the users are able to achieve specific goals in a given environment.
